The Sparrow - Mire House is a stunning converted farmhouse lodge tucked away on a working sheep farm in Keswick, Cumbria. Surrounded by the Northern Fells with knockout views towards Blencathra, this 4-star retreat feels remote but sits just a mile from Threlkeld village. Perfect for couples who want countryside without complete isolation.
The Lake District location is brilliant. You're only 4 miles from Keswick market town with its shops, restaurants and that famous Mountain Festival. The private hot tub is positioned perfectly for stargazing after dark. Nearby you'll find country pubs, a cricket pavilion, golf course and an old railway path perfect for walks without breaking a sweat.
This one-bedroom property sleeps two people in absolute comfort. The open-plan living space features a contemporary kitchen with breakfast bar, electric oven, gas hob, fridge/freezer, dishwasher and even a wine cooler (priorities, right?). The lounge has a comfy sofa and Smart TV, while the master suite offers stunning views and its own Smart TV.
Visit Keswick (10 minutes drive) for world-class outdoor activities, shopping and dining. The Lakes Distillery offers tours for whiskey lovers. Threlkeld village (1 mile) provides local pubs and essentials.
The Sparrow - Mire House is ideal for couples seeking a romantic break. Spotlessly clean with luxury touches and that hot tub for evening dips. No dogs allowed though - this one's just for humans!

To reach The Sparrow - Mire House by car, take the A66 towards Keswick and follow signs for Threlkeld. The property is located on a working sheep farm about 1 mile from Threlkeld village with good access from main roads.
For rail travelers, the nearest major station is Penrith, approximately 14 miles away. From there, you'll need to take a taxi or bus connection to Threlkeld and then to the property.
